From the back cover of the first DAW printing: "Sheckley! - In this, his latest collection of short stories, Robert Sheckley offers sixteen bizarre glimpses into the future - sixteen tales to delight, amaze and intrigue those who know as well as those not yet familiar with his work. Witty and thought-provoking, each is centered around the foibles, eccentricities and desires of some very ordinary people, people like your neighbors, your friends, perhaps even like yourself. The difference? The time is the future, rules of logic have been thrown to the wind, and Robert Sheckley's grasp of the human condition often leaves his readers more than a little disconcerted, amused and finally lost in thought."
